This small collection of Robert Mills family letters date from 1813 to 1847 and measure 0.2 linear feet. Found here are 38 letters between architect Robert Mills and his wife Eliza, two letters to Mills from other family, and nine letters to Mills from business acquaintances, including architect John Skirving and engineer Louis Wernwag. Also found are six letters to Mills' daughter Anna from various family members.

The papers of painter, printmaker and sculptor Agnes Mills measure 1.1 linear feet and date from 1948 to 1999, with the bulk of the material from 1974 to 1993. Her enduring interest in dance theatre is demonstrated in the papers. Reminiscences of her time in the WPA, artist statements, sketchbooks, and a bound compilation of publicity, biographical notes, and images of artwork provide an overview of her professional accomplishments. The collection also includes curricula vitae; correspondence; writings by and about the artist; price lists and inventories; articles, news clippings, press releases and exhibition announcements; original artwork; and photographs of both the artist and her work.

This collection consists of photographs of the Laboratory and the Dry Tortugas Islands. Included are photographs of laboratory facilities, research vessels, Fort Jefferson, Bird Key, and Loggerhouse Lighthouse. Several of the photographs show the effects of a 1919 hurricane on laboratory facilities.

Black-and-white photoprints of mills, taken ca. 1916-1917, some captioned in shorthand; a notebook, also in shorthand; two postcards of mills; a typescript essay entitled "On the Hunting of Old Mills"; and maps, presumably used to find the mills. Of those captioned, most of the mills in the captioned photographs are in Maryland and Virginia.

This collection is composed of a diary (287 typed pages) kept by Dr. Jackson M. Mills, a medical doctor who traveled with the Peary Relief Expedition in 1892. Also present are a photograph of Mills and a typed 3-page Eskimo dictionary.
